What to look for in a Klenty alternative

Klenty sits in the middle of the outreach market. It is more than a plain cold email sender and less than an enterprise suite like Outreach or Salesloft. That middle position is exactly why buyers go looking for an alternative: they are paying sales-engagement prices for a CRM-synced, multichannel cadence tool when the job in front of them is sending personalized cold email at volume. A good cold email software alternative should do three things Klenty makes you assemble from parts: source and verify leads, personalize each message rather than merge a template, and let you send from infrastructure you own.

The last point matters most for cost and for control. When a platform sends through its own rails, you are renting deliverability and you are exposed if pricing or policy changes. ColdMailer connects your own mailboxes through your own SMTP, so the domains and the sender reputation you build stay with you. You scale by adding inboxes, not by buying seats, which keeps a lean team's cost tied to how much it sends rather than how many people log in.

Where Klenty is the better choice

This page is honest, so here is where Klenty wins. If you run a structured team of 10 to 50 reps, live inside Salesforce or HubSpot, and need a parallel dialer, SMS, and true multichannel cadences with deep bidirectional CRM sync, Klenty is built for exactly that. Its intent signals and prospect prioritization help a manager keep a floor of reps focused on the warmest accounts. Cold email is one channel inside a bigger sales-execution motion for that buyer, and a dedicated email tool would leave gaps.

ColdMailer is the better pick when email is the motion, not one step in it: a founder booking the first meetings, an agency running outbound for clients, or a lean sales team that wants volume, personalization, and deliverability without a per-seat contract. How ColdMailer keeps cold email in the inbox

Volume means nothing if the mail lands in spam. ColdMailer treats deliverability as part of the workflow, not an afterthought. Every new inbox is warmed automatically over two to four weeks before it carries cold volume, sending is spread across your mailboxes at safe daily limits, and authentication is checked on every domain. You can run a full email deliverability audit before you scale, and the built-in AI email personalization software keeps each message specific enough to read as a real note rather than a blast, which is what keeps complaint rates under the thresholds Google and Microsoft enforce.
